  4. goal

    GOAL - Brighton 0-2 Leicesterpublished at 82 mins

    Jamie Vardy

    No re-takes.

    Jamie Vardy slots the ball in as Mat Ryan dives to his left.

  5. DISALLOWED GOALpublished at 16:38 GMT 23 November 2019

    Jamie Vardy's penalty is saved and James Maddison heads the ball into the far corner.

    But it has to be re-taken for encroachment.

    Dramarama!

  12. goal

    GOAL - Brighton 0-1 Leicesterpublished at 64 mins

    Ayoze Perez

    Textbook counter.

    Youri Tielemans to Jamie Vardy on the right. The striker breaks with pace and this time Ayoze Perez does manage to apply a finishing touch to his team-mate's square ball.
